Concrete paint removal services involve the careful stripping away of old or deteriorated paint from concrete surfaces. This process typically includes techniques such as chemical stripping, pressure washing, or abrasive blasting to effectively eliminate layers of paint without damaging the underlying concrete. Professionals use specialized equipment and methods designed to handle different types of paint and surface conditions, ensuring a clean, smooth surface ready for a fresh coat of paint or sealant. This service is essential when existing paint has chipped, cracked, or become stained, making the surface look unsightly and potentially leading to further deterioration if left unaddressed.
Removing paint from concrete surfaces helps resolve a variety of problems, including peeling or bubbling paint that diminishes curb appeal and can cause safety hazards. It also addresses issues caused by old, faded, or mismatched paint, which can make outdoor spaces look neglected. In some cases, paint removal is necessary to prepare the surface for new coatings that provide better durability or weather resistance. By clearing away outdated or damaged paint, property owners can improve the appearance and longevity of their concrete surfaces, preventing issues like moisture infiltration or surface degradation.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Paint Removal proj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Anna,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or concrete paint removal projects,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ering surface touch-ups or small areas. Costs can vary based on the size and complexity of the area.
Medium-Scale Projects - Larger areas or more detailed removal work usually range from $600 to $1,500. These projects often involve removing paint from patios, driveways, or walkways and are common for residential properties in Anna, TX.
Large or Commercial Jobs - Extensive paint removal across multiple surfaces or commercial spaces can cost between $1,500 and $4,000. Such projects are less frequent but may include large parking lots or commercial flooring needing thorough stripping.
Full Replacement or Complex Projects - Very large or intricate projects, such as complete surface overhauls, can reach $5,000 or more. These tend to be less common and often involve significant preparation, multiple surfaces, or specialized techniques.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of concrete surfaces can benefit from paint removal services? Concrete paint removal services can be used on a variety of surfaces including driveways, patios, walkways, and garage floors to restore their original appearance or prepare them for new coatings.
How do professionals typically remove paint from concrete? Local contractors often use methods such as chemical stripping, pressure washing, or abrasive blasting to effectively remove paint from concrete surfaces.
Is concrete paint removal suitable for old or damaged surfaces? Yes, paint removal can help improve the look of older or weathered concrete, but it’s important to assess whether the surface needs repairs before applying new coatings.
What should be considered before choosing a concrete paint removal method? Factors like the type of paint, age of the surface, and desired finish influence the best removal approach, which local service providers can evaluate.
Can paint removal help prepare concrete for new coatings or treatments? Yes, removing old paint creates a clean surface that enhances adhesion for new paint, sealers, or protective coatings applied by local contractors.
